/**
* Pen axis indices
*
* Below are the valid indices to the "axis" array from SDL_PenMotionEvent and SDL_PenButtonEvent.
* The axis indices form a contiguous range of ints from 0 to SDL_PEN_AXIS_LAST, inclusive.
* All "axis[]" entries are either normalised to 0..1 or report a (positive or negative)
* angle in degrees, with 0.0 representing the centre.
* Not all pens/backends support all axes: unsupported entries are always "0.0f".
